The Manager's Desktop (PPMDT)
Purpose
Use this procedure to run the Manager's Desktop. This procedure is not designed to take you through the entire working details of the Manager's Desktop - it is more a high level overview of how to access the features of the Manager's Desktop.
Trigger
Perform this procedure when as a Manager you wish to perform any of the tasks available from the Manager's Desktop. Functions from the Manager's Desktop can be seen as follows:

Prerequisites
Your User record must be associated with your Employee record using the communication infotype. This task will be carried out by your HR department. Please refer to procedure Communication for further details.
The Position to which your employee record is assigned must be set up as a "Chief Position" within your department please refer to procedure Change Organisation and Staffing - Editing Positions for further details. This task will be carried out by your HR department.
Navigation Path
Use the following Navigation path(s) to begin this transaction:
•  Select Processes è Human Resources è Managers Desktop è Manager's Desktop to go to the Manager's Desktop - SME screen.
